Hi. New around here. Have heard about the greatness of Citra and decided to incorporate it into a wheat. Went a little something like this for a 5gal batch that is now bubbling like crazy. Brewed Friday 1/4.
6# 2 row
4# American Wheat
.5# Caravienne
152° for 70min mash.
.75oz Amarillo - 60min
.75oz Amarillo - 30min
.5oz Amarillo - 15mins
.5oz Citra - 15 mins
.5oz Amarillo - 5mins
.5oz Citra - 5mins
.5oz Amarillo- 0mins
.5oz Citra - 0mins
.25oz Amarillo - Dry 7 days
.25oz Citra - Dry 7 day
Smells amazing in the fermenter and obviously haven't dry hopped yet. It's like having a citrus air freshener in my room. One that I will drink.
